A U.S. Marine with Black Sea Rotational Force 16.2 adjusts the deflection of the M224A1 for his gun team’s M252 81M mortar system on a platoon attack range during Platinum Lynx 16.5 at Babadag Training Area, Romania, Sept. 24, 2016. Platinum Lynx 16.5 allows Marines from units across the globe, including the 22nd Marine Expeditionary Unit, 2nd Battalion, 8th Marines and a Fleet Anti-terrorism Security Team based out of Spain, to train alongside partner nations in the Black Sea, Balkan, and Caucasus regions. The training enhances collective professional military capabilities and promotes regional stability. (U.S. Marine Corps photo by Lance Cpl. Timothy J. Lutz)
